The excitement levels among Thala fans this week would make you think that an Ajith-starrer is releasing. Not so. What they are waiting for, is to see Arya play a crazed Thala fan in Yatchan, doing the ‘palabhishekam’ (milk bath) for Ajith cut-outs and all.

Yatchan director Vishnuvardhan has a strong connection with Ajith, having last directed him in Arrambam. Besides the interesting tribute to Ajith – guaranteed to be a crowd-puller – Yatchan is billed as a comedy-action flick.

It’s a two-hero story, with Kreshna, brother of Vishnuvardhan, sharing screen space with Arya, who has previously proved his comic skills in films such as Boss Engira Bhaskaran.

The two leading ladies are Swathi and Deepa Sannidhi, who plays Arya’s love interest. Yatchan also stars Thamby Ramiah and RJ Balaji, famous for his funny-scathing reviews of movies.

Music for Yatchan is by Yuvan Shankar Raja and the tracks have quickly climbed to the top of the charts. The BGM has also been getting rave reviews.

The movie is based on a short story by the writing duo known as Subha. It first appeared in Ananda Vikatan magazine.

It’s a massive release for Yatchan, with some 250 screens sets to show the film, starting tomorrow.
